What is a “Fine Art Reproduction” or “Giclee Reproduction”?
A Fine Art, or Giclee, Reproduction is created by first having an art capture specialist copy my artwork to create the perfect digital file capable of printing it to almost any size you need without losing any quality.
Then, I work with my Master Printer to choose the ideal Cotton Rag Art paper or Canvas to bring out the best in your Reproduction. The colours are checked by me and the Master Printer ensures that through world standard colour calibration and profiling, each reproduction, regardless of when it is printed, will match the very first one.
What is the difference between a print and an art reproduction?
The difference between a print and a reproduction is based who creates the final product and how it is made. In the traditional art world, prints are made personally by the artist, by hand as lithographs, linocuts, serigraphs etc. These normally sell in limited editions only due to the elements used to create them degrading or changing over time. Meaning that it is not possible for them to be produced exactly the same again.
On the other hand, a reproduction is created from a digital file and printed on a high quality inkjet printer by a Master Printer using archival inks and media to produce an almost perfect replica of the original artwork. Due to the printing process these can be produced consistently time after time for open editions or until a limited edition is sold out.
What is a Limited Edition Reproduction?
A limited edition Reproduction is offered in limited numbers. When the listed number for a Limited Edition Reproduction is reached, the edition is sold out and is no longer available for printing. The only exception to this is the event where an existing reproduction is damaged and needs to be replaced under the terms of my warranty.
What is the Certificate of Authenticity?
All Limited Edition Fine Art/Giclee reproductions are provided with a Certificate of Authenticity signed and numbered by me This is your proof that the edition is sanctioned by me and certifies the artwork’s authorship, title and printing details.

Will my reproduction look the same colour as I see on my screen?
All reproductions are proofed and approved by me to ensure a match to the original artwork as closely as humanly possible. Monitors across the world vary in the way they show colours, as do the browsers you use to view them (Chrome, Firefox, Internet Explorer etc). It is quite likely that the printed image will look a little different to what you see on your monitor, but rest assured, the printed image is a true likeness of the original artwork.
What does ready to hang mean?
A ready to hang canvas painting has a “Gallery wrap” edge. This is where the artwork is wrapped around the edge of a timber stretcher frame.
In the case of a canvas reproductions, when supplied unframed, it comes with a 50mm additional border to allow for stretching at your local framer. Most canvas prints come with what we call a “Mirror Wrap”. It is a great look for the artwork and allows the image to continue around the sides of the stretcher without losing any of the original image.
